North Americans Get Fujitsu Lifebook T580 Tablet PC at Cheaper Price

The North American citizens are now provided with a great chance to get Fujitsu Lifebook T580 Tablet PC since it is now on sale there. The sale comes less than a month after it was available worldwide in late November 2010. The 10.1-incher netvertible or Tablet PC has a price that almost doubles the usual convertible netbooks. It means the North American will get it at a lower price. The tablet PC is built with Intel Core i3/i5 processor options. It supports finger and pen input since it has an N-trig digitizer display.

With a price of $1.149, the customers are provided with a Core i3 processor, 2GB of RAM, 160GB or storage, and a six-cell battery. For the one with Core i5 processor, you can add an extra $250. Both versions of Fujitsu Lifebook T580 Tablet PC provide a resolution of 1366 x 768 in HD display. Running Windows 7 as operating system, the convertible netbook also offers some additional features, including Computrace BIOS, hard drive shock protection, fingerprint sensor, spill-resistant keyboard, light sensor and smart card slot.

The convertible netbook is known for flexible usage. The users are allowed to perform up to 14 different gestures such as double tapping, rotating, scrolling, magnifying, and many more. As standard features, the tablet is equipped with SD card reader, smartCard reader, a webcam, Bluetooth, and Wi-Fi connectivity. For optional features, there are UMTS 3G and GPS.
